EEG
Stands for electroencephalogram, a non-invasive test that measures electrical activity in the brain using small, flat metal discs attached to the scalp.
Brain Function
The activities and processes that occur within the brain, including thought, emotion, behaviour, and maintaining vital bodily functions.
Electrical Impulses
Rapid signals that travel along the nervous system, enabling communication between the brain and various parts of the body.
Structured Clinical Interview
A standardized, systematic method used by clinicians to diagnose mental disorders, based on direct questions and observation.
